Seaham Hall in County Durham is seeking a passionate Food & Beverage Supervisor. This role involves leading the team to deliver outstanding dining experiences in a luxury setting.
The ideal candidate will have a minimum of 2 years' experience, excel in customer service, and be confident with technology.
The role offers a competitive salary of £27,500 per annum plus a share of the service charge, alongside other benefits.

How to prepare for a job interview at Seaham Hall
✨Know the Venue
Before your interview, take some time to research Seaham Hall. Familiarise yourself with its dining options, atmosphere, and any recent news or accolades. This will show your genuine interest in the role and help you connect your experience to their specific needs.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Skills
As a Food & Beverage Supervisor, exceptional customer service is key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you went above and beyond for guests. Highlight how you handled difficult situations and turned them into positive experiences.
✨Demonstrate Leadership Qualities
This role involves leading a team, so be ready to discuss your leadership style. Think of instances where you motivated your team or resolved conflicts. Showing that you can inspire others will set you apart from other candidates.
✨Be Tech-Savvy
Since the job requires confidence with technology, brush up on any relevant software or tools used in the F&B industry. Be prepared to discuss how you've used technology to improve efficiency or enhance guest experiences in your previous roles.
